De-Icerman Self-Regulating Heating Cables for Pipe Freeze Protection and Roof & Gutter De-Icing

De-Icerman sells self-regulating heat-trace cables that respond to temperature changes along the cable length. Use them to help prevent frozen pipes, reduce ice dams, and keep gutters and downspouts draining during winter weather. Explore interactive sizing tools below to estimate cable length, compare maximum circuit lengths by breaker size, and choose the right heat output for your application.

Quick Specs

Supply Voltage

110–120V or 208–240V

Max Exposure Temp

85°C (185°F)

Min Install Temp

-20°C (-4°F)

Bend Radius

1 in (25 mm) @ -20°C

Tip: Use sensors/controllers to maximize efficiency since self-regulating cables reduce output but do not shut off completely.

Interactive Sizing Graphs & Calculators

Pipe Heat-Trace: Maximum Cable Length per Circuit Breaker

Select voltage, model, start-up temperature, and breaker size to see the maximum allowable cable length.
Breaker Lengths (ft)
These values help you keep each circuit within allowable maximum length.

Roof & Gutter De-Icing: Maximum Cable Length per Circuit Breaker

Compare maximum circuit lengths for DSR-RGS-12 based on voltage and start-up temperature.
Breaker Lengths (ft)
Normal power output reference: in ice/snow at 0°C ≈ 12 W/ft, in air at 0°C ≈ 10 W/ft.

Roof & Gutter Cable Length Calculator (DSR-RGS Layout)

Estimate total heating cable length for roof edge zigzag, gutters, downspouts, dormers, valleys, and connections.
Calculator uses the standard layout formula: Roof Edge × multiplier + Roof Extension + Dormers + Valleys + Gutters (+ wide gutter) + Downspouts + Connection allowances.
Estimated Total Cable Length
Use this to select a kit length and plan circuits.
Multiplier: —
Total (ft)
Important: avoid exceeding the maximum allowed length per circuit. If your total exceeds limits, split into additional circuits.
